Fishing is a... discipline in the equality of men - for all men are equal before fish.
Herbert Hoover

Interpretation

What this quote means

Fishing highlights the idea of equality among people, as everyone, regardless of status, faces the same challenges when trying to catch fish.

Herbert Hoover's quote suggests that fishing serves as a great equalizer among men. In the pursuit of catching fish, individuals from all walks of life encounter similar challenges and experiences, thereby removing the societal hierarchies and statuses that often divide us. This idea underscores a profound philosophical view that certain activities can foster a sense of community and equality, reminding us that when we engage in simple, shared endeavors, we are all fundamentally the same.
